Windows Replacement in Framingham, MA
Windows replacement services involve removing existing windows and installing new, energy-efficient models to enhance the appearance and functionality of a property. This type of project typically covers various window styles, including double-hung, casement, picture, and sliding windows, across different areas of a home such as living rooms, bedrooms, kitchens, and basements. Homeowners considering window replacement often want to understand the available options for materials, energy efficiency ratings, and how the new windows can improve insulation, reduce noise, or update the home's aesthetic.
Property owners usually seek information about the scope of the project, including whether the replacement involves full frame or sash-only installations, and what kind of preparation or repairs might be necessary beforehand. It’s also common to inquire about the benefits of different window types, maintenance requirements, and how the new windows can contribute to overall comfort and energy savings. Clarifying these details helps homeowners make informed decisions tailored to their specific needs and property conditions.

Common Windows Replacement Jobs
Window replacement - upgrading old or damaged windows to improve energy efficiency and curb appeal.
Custom window installs - fitting windows to match specific sizes, styles, or architectural details of a property.
Energy-efficient window upgrades - installing modern windows that reduce heating and cooling costs.
Frame and sash replacements - restoring window functionality by replacing worn or broken components.
Storm window replacements - enhancing protection and insulation during harsh weather seasons.
Historic window restoration - updating vintage windows while preserving the original character of a home.
Windows Replacement Questions
When should windows be replaced? Windows may need replacement if they are drafty, difficult to open or close, or show signs of damage such as cracks or rot.
What types of windows are available for replacement? Options include double-hung, casement, sliding, and picture windows, among others, to suit different needs and styles.
How can new windows improve a property? Replacing windows can enhance energy efficiency, improve curb appeal, and increase indoor comfort.
What should property owners consider before replacing windows? Consider factors like window style, material, energy performance, and compatibility with existing openings.
